The police system shown in the series "Florida Man", which is currently shown on the "Netflix" screen, can be seen as exceptional policemen, as almost all of them are involved in acts against the law, including drug trafficking, murder and robbery.    But the picture in this way will not be completely accurate, as the values that separate the good and the corrupt “similarity” to some security agencies in the world, so it may not be strange for the police to seek the help of some gangs or criminals in reality, and not in drama, to help them in their work, or that Policemen work after their retirement in smuggling and drug dealing, among them "Old Sonny", who was chief of police in a town in Florida.    Florida Man revolves around Mike Valentine (played by Edgar Ramirez), an ex-cop and gambling addict who tries to pay off his mob debt by returning to his hometown in Florida to find the gang leader's escaped girlfriend.    Valentine can't resist the temptation to find sunken Spanish treasure that his family believes is in Central Florida, so he strives to get there. While grappling with his past, his family, local authorities, and more people begin to catch wind of the potential treasure.    The main theme of the work is tolerance, and it is acceptable, but what is unacceptable in the series are those many characters that the author cast in various workspaces, to be an asset for him in future parts, and those small conflicts that do not belong to the drama of the work and do not seriously affect it, to be the beginnings of threads Dramatic in parts to come to work.    The work embodies a picture of the mutual interaction between traditional media and "social media" and dramatic creativity on the screen. The beginning came from the term "Florida Man", from the strange news headlines in which men from Florida participated.    The term has morphed into an expression of the stereotype that Florida is a state full of eccentric and unusual people, and some notable examples of Florida man headlines include: "Florida Man Arrested for Trying to Rob Bank with Spider", and "Florida Man Arrested for Trying to Trade Live Crocodile for Some Drinks" These titles may be funny, which led to the production of a comic series, but it is not devoid of blood and murder.    Florida Man - Ready recipe The series "Florida Man" embodies the easy recipe for creating an interesting classic work that includes adventure, action and suspense, and appeals to teenagers in particular, but the viewer will discover that the work maker "Donald Todd" has dug deep into the story, to create another level of work, and follow the transformations that occurred in his characters And the deep crises that children inherit from criminal or broken families.    Despite the elements of excitement that the series is full of - represented in crimes and gang conflict - the slow pace in some dramatic spaces - despite its necessity - was its main weakness, as the series came with its seven episodes full of ambition to combine the ready-made recipe for mass action and the desire to monitor and analyze the development And the transformations of his main characters, which require deliberation and contemplation at times.    The work succeeded in following the path of social and psychological analysis, but it did not succeed dramatically in avoiding seemingly unreasonable coincidences, especially when it comes across the father and son who are mainly going to rob treasure next to a church; One of the workers in addiction programs, and in order to avoid detection, they claim to participate in the program, and there they make confessions that represent a dramatic climax and a prominent element in the development of the two personalities and reveal the secrets of their feelings towards the family and towards each other.    Florida Man - Unlimited tolerance The tolerance that the series aspires to seems almost limitless, and this is an issue that may be unthinkable even in the most alienated society from the moral idea, starting with the main character of the work, which is “Mike Valentine”, a gambling addict who is fired from work in the police force, who does some Business on behalf of a gang of murderers and thieves.    Despite this, his ex-wife Iris (played by actress Lex Scott Davis) still loves him and wants to return to him, and she is the one who developed in her work and became an investigator, and she also sees his betrayal of her with her own eyes.    The old "Sonny" father (played by Anthony Labagaglia) is the former police chief who moved to work in the drug trade and transportation, and owns a restaurant through which he runs his criminal business. She was diagnosed with cancer and wanted to commit suicide, and he helped her because he wanted to rid her of the pain.    Patsy (played by Otmara Merrero) is Mike's sister and Sonny Valentine's daughter. She embodies the role of the meek daughter of the family and the model of innocence missing in it. She did nothing evil but kill a young man who had just survived a coma from a car accident and was framed for murder protecting her brother. And the makers of the work present her with her beautiful, kind features as a woman who is all about protecting her family from evil.    Absurd tolerance reaches its limit when Valentine's ex-wife is shot and taken to the hospital, while he hunts down his fake treasure with the mob boss and their mutual sweetheart, Dilly West (Abby Lee). trying to save him.    Abby Lee presents an unforgettable scene and a wonderful "monologue" that is almost the most beautiful of her scenes ever at work, especially when she assures him that he is the only one of all men whom she wants as a real partner, not a shepherd, not a father from whom she asks for a loan every time, and not a false friend like a leader. The murdered gang who used to meet her need for money, and despite that, Mike abandons her for his ex-wife, to assure "Daily West" that she no longer needs him or anyone else after everything is lost, treasure and love.    Florida Man - construction game Production for Netflix has turned into something like a platform culture, and the first features of this culture are the construction and montage games. The creator of the work played in building his story in the way of presenting a key or explanatory scene for the events of each of the seven episodes of the work before showing the sequence.    The scene is presented either from the past of the heroes to explain their current behavior or from the future of the work to be interpreted in the context of the episode itself, but the presentation of scenes that are flashback (back to the past) dominated the work, and it is a new experience for the viewer in general, but it is heavy, as it looks like cubes They were lined up next to each other through a mental system that contradicts nature, which depends on the natural order of time and the passage of events.    The work loses much of its spontaneity in the viewer’s head, it appears largely fabricated, with clear fingerprints of the work maker, but it adds nothing but its presence as fingerprints, especially in light of the existence of simple creative solutions that may be able to introduce scenes belonging to the past into their natural chronological order in the work. Or put future scenes back in place.    Perhaps the motive behind this strange technique is the desire to keep the viewer sitting in front of the screen by selecting the most attractive scenes to place them at the forefront of each episode.    Despite the montage game and reformulation of the story structure away from the chronological order of its occurrence, "A Man from Florida" succeeded in attracting the viewer and making him laugh in some situations that were not intended to be comical, especially that endless tolerance for murderers and traitors.
